Tacky Spice: Mel B prowls around Los Angeles in the world's ugliest limo

Last updated at 16:36pm on 21.05.08

 Add your view

 

With the Spice Girls tour now just a distant memory, Mel B is pulling out all stops to stay in the spotlight.

The attention-loving singer made a grand - and decidedly tacky - arrival at Los Angeles club Villa last night in a leopard-inspired stretch limousine.

In a sign her penchant for animal print truly knows no bounds, both the exterior and interior was decked out in the pattern, with truly garish results.

With the paparazzi at hand outside the popular celebrity haunt, she made the most of the opportunity to be photographed as she posed with her husband Stephen Belafonte.

Mel B, who starred in the US series Dancing With The Stars last year, recently revealed she is planning to revive her less than impressive solo career.

She has teamed up with producers Scott Storch and Damon Elliott for the album which she hopes to release later this year.

She has said: "It's kind of pop because that's what I am, but it's pop with a bit of an edge."

"I'm about six or seven songs deep into it."

She’s previously released two solo albums – Hot in 2000, and LA State of Mind in 2005.
